MLS Cup 2004

The Kansas City Wizards were returning to the MLS Cup final for the second time in club history, the last being in 2000, in which they emerged victorious over Chicago Fire.

The Western Conference championship saw Kansas City's Davy Arnaud netting twice to send the Wizards to their second straight league championship.

An own goal from San Jose, along with goals from Khari Stephenson and Jack Jewsbury during regulation time gave Kansas City a 3–2 aggregate victory, and sent the Wizards to the Conference Final for the second straight year.
